I've been feeling a little down since the Gospel meeting we had in our assembly last night. I had said in yesterday's article that as Christians, we needed to get out there and start being witnesses to others for the Lord Jesus Christ, and people needed to see Christ in us if they were to be saved. Well last night at the Gospel meeting I was tested on those words, and I failed miserably. A student came into our hall selling drawings. But instead of witnessing to him about Jesus Christ, most people passed him by, more interested in holding a Gospel meeting than actually speaking to the lost about salvation. I am to blame, I should have spoken to him, but I didn't because I thought others would. But we can't use that excuse, if we don't go and speak to them about salvation, who else will? The Lord said in Isaiah 6:8, "Whom shall I send, and who will go for us?". That has been the question posed down through the centuries. And the answer must always be the same. Not, "The minister will go for us", or "The elders will go for us". The answer has to be, "Here am I; send me". Well I need to start being a better witness for Jesus Christ. In my personal life too, not just online.
